Performance of the Week: Dexter's Avery Manning

October 16, 2025

Avery Manning headshotAvery Manning ♦ Dexter
Senior ♦ Golf

Manning carded a 2-under-par 70 at Michigan State’s Forest Akers East to win her Lower Peninsula Division 2 Regional by eight strokes, completing a career Regional sweep with her fourth title at a Finals qualifying round. Dexter, the No. 2-ranked team in LPD2, also won at Forest Akers with a score of 322 strokes, 40 ahead of the field.

The Dreadnaughts’ standout will be chasing a second-straight Finals individual championship this weekend at Bedford Valley in Battle Creek; she won last season’s by five strokes after finishing runner-up in 2023 and 12th in Division 2 as a freshman in 2022. Manning has committed to continue her golf and academic careers at Oakland University, where she’s considering studying business. Dexter as a team this weekend will be pursuing its first Finals championship since the spring 2007 season, and after finishing second a year ago.

Be the Referee: Golf Cart Path Roll

By Paige Winne
MHSAA Marketing & Social Media Coordinator

May 13, 2025

Be The Referee is a series of short messages designed to help educate people on the rules of different sports, to help them better understand the art of officiating, and to recruit officials.

Below is this week's segment – Golf Cart Path Roll - Listen

We’re back on the course today for a golf rules question.

You hit your drive up the left side of the fairway on a hole that slopes up towards the green. Your ball bounces a couple of times and then rolls to the left. Unfortunately, the last bounce it takes is onto the cart path and it proceeds to roll down the path, back towards you, about 50 yards.

Are you allowed to place your ball where it last touched before rolling down the cart path?

No.

You are allowed to take relief from the cart path where the ball stopped rolling, but you can’t move your ball up to where it was before rolling down the path. And the relief you take can’t put the ball closer to the hole than where it stopped rolling. An unlucky break on an uphill hole.
